I went for a ride today and noticed some power dropout issues between my Instinct 3 Solar Tactical (45mm) and my Quarq power meter.
For my setup, the Quarq was connected via ANT+. I was using an Edge 130 as my head unit to monitor, while wearing the Instinct 3 on my wrist to actually record the cycling data, which is my usual setup.
However, I experienced intermittent signal drops on the watch. When I compared the data between the Instinct 3 and the Edge 130 after the ride, the dropouts on the watch's record were very obvious.
The weirdest part is that this only happens when the watch is on my wrist. If I mount the watch on the handlebars, hold the tops of the bars, or even when I ride Zwift indoors with the watch sitting further away on my cycling desk, there are absolutely zero drops.
I never had this issue with my previous devices like the Forerunner 265 or Fenix 8. It seems like the Instinct 3 is particularly sensitive to body interference blocking the ANT+ signal.
